The significance of Quran 15:9 also extends to the Shia emphasis on interpretation. The Quran is not a static document; rather, it exists within a dynamic framework of understanding that accommodates the evolving context of human experience. Shia tradition espouses the belief that the Quranic text is layered with meaning, permitting diverse interpretations while maintaining its core essence. This principle facilitates scholarly discourse and debates, allowing adherents to draw upon the Quran for guidance in contemporary issues. The interpretative flexibility ensures that the Quran remains relevant, addressing the complexities of modern life while preserving its foundational truths.
This interpretative endeavor is particularly pertinent in a world rife with challenges that require moral clarity and ethical direction. Shia scholars have historically engaged with the Quran to derive legal principles, ethical norms, and societal frameworks. The engagement with Quran 15:9 serves as a reminder to approach contemporary dilemmas with wisdom grounded in divine revelation. The verse evokes a sense of responsibility among Shia believers to actively participate in communal life, shaping not only personal character but also contributing positively to society at large through the application of Quranic teachings.
The sense of fascination around Quran 15:9 can also be attributed to its duality of assurance and challenge. On one hand, the assurance of divine guardianship fosters a sense of security among believers; the Quran will always remain untainted. On the other hand, this promise invites believers to cultivate a conscientious relationship with the text, recognizing it as a means of divine communication that requires active engagement. The active pursuit of understanding and living by its precepts becomes a lifelong effort, reinforcing the bond between the believer and the divine. Such a dynamic fosters a rich spiritual life, emphasizing the ongoing journey of faith and understanding.
